Airport Operations

Teesside International Airport operates with scheduled hours and requires PPR for all visiting aircraft with mandatory handling. Two handling agents available with fuel services including JET A-1 and AVGAS 100LL.

PPL / GA Operations

All visiting aircraft subject to mandatory handling and PPR. Contact handling agents prior to arrival. IFR/VFR traffic permitted. RFF Category A6 with higher categories available with prior notice.
